MANAGE THYROID WITH AYURVEDA

The thyroid gland is situated in the body's throat region.It is essential for the body's growth and development, as well as for promoting metabolism and maintaining a healthy level of hormone secretion. Nevertheless, it is a delicate gland and is readily harmed. By harmonising the body's three energies—Vata, Pitta, and Kapha we can balance the thyroid functioning.

Following key factors to be taken in consideration to restore thyroid health. 

  1.       One of the key factors in keeping the thyroid in equilibrium is diet. A diet that encourages the Vatadosha should be avoided because it can lead to illnesses. Verify that you are eating enough foods high in fibre, selenium, zinc and omega 3 fats.  Meal time should be in synchronization with the day clock.
  2.       Pranayama exercises: Yoga exercises improve the body's circulation, which stabilises the body and creates a healthy mental state. One of the yoga techniques, pranayama, aims to regulate breathing processes. The Vatadosha is more evenly balanced the better the breathing is. Thyroid conditions can be cured in the end.
  3.       Avoid drinking and smoking: If you smoke or drink alcohol while receiving medical treatment, both conventional medicine and Ayurveda will be rendered useless. Therefore, quitting smoking and drinking alcohol are essential for treating thyroid diseases. Otherwise, it can cause even more diseases.
  4.        Body massage: Your body is relaxed and the vatadosha is calmed with a good body massage. Not only do you have this, but it also aids in removing extra body fat. Oil lubrication provides a number of advantages of its own.
  5.       There are several regularly used ayurvedic medicines, including KanchanaraGulgulu and PunarnavadiGulgulu. Additionally herbs likeJatamansi, Ashwagandha, and Brahmi arealso employed to calm the nerves.
  6.        It is advised to eat a variety of foods high in iodine, such as fish, shellfish, asparagus, potatoes, and white onions.
  7.         Foods including sweet potatoes, spinach, cabbage, cauliflower, broccoli, and soy should be avoided as they inhibit the thyroid gland's ability to operate.
  8.       Patients with hypothyroidism ought to drink more milk.Additionally, pulses like Bengal gram and moong dal support thyroid health and hasten the recovery from hypothyroidism.
